Output 51e3d5122729972aa0e7907123cf0e48a488ad558d93dcebf894e2704e07e8ea:0

value
104944338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b24076251849ecb6937e756419fc71c8dd35b6 OP_EQUAL
address
MUZpUwFn7gK5BdKghGgwUmxf2adpJxBABn
transaction
51e3d5122729972aa0e7907123cf0e48a488ad558d93dcebf894e2704e07e8ea
spent
true